Danish keeper Sebastian Dahm made 44 saves and Nicklas Jensen scored twice when Denmark beat Norway 3-0.
Denmark got the important win against neighbor Norway when the teams entered the tournament on the second day of the World Championship in Russia.
The Danish goalie Sebastian Dahm of Graz in Austrian EBEL played at his absolute best and stopped all 44 Norwegian shots to earn his first ever World Championship shutout.

Nicklas Jensen who has spend this season in AHL was the Danish attacker of the day with two goals. He scored 1-0 early in the second period with a nifty move that fooled Norwegian goalie Lars Haugen. He also scored an empty net goal just 15 seconds before the end to secure the Danish 3-0 win. Before that, Jesper B Jensen had made it 2-0 with a nice shot from the right circle.
Norway dominated the play and outshot Denmark 44-28, but the lacked efficiency. "We made two errors and they scored on both. That's brutal!", says Norwegian veteran Mathis Olimb to VG.
